Area students enjoy STEM Engagement Fair

January 23, 2023

STEM FairCole Tuttle, a fifth-grader at Hendry Park Elementary School in Angola, builds a tower using marshmallows and uncooked spaghetti Friday, Jan. 20, in Hershey Hall. Several hundred area students attended the STEM Engagement Fair sponsored by the university’s NASA Human Exploration Rover Challenge (HERC) team.
